The Ultimate Guide to Buying a Treadmill: What You Need to Know Before Making Your Purchase

Investing in a treadmill represents among the most substantial decisions a person can make when developing a home fitness regimen. With numerous models flooding the market, each promising innovative functions and transformative outcomes, navigating the choice process can feel overwhelming. This thorough guide breaks down whatever prospective purchasers require to consider, ensuring they make an educated decision that aligns with their fitness goals, physical area, and spending plan restrictions.

Comprehending Why Treadmills Remain the Gold Standard for Home Cardio

Treadmills have maintained their position as the most popular piece of home fitness equipment for a number of engaging reasons. Unlike outdoor running, which depends upon weather, daytime hours, and safe paths, a treadmill provides constant, controlled environments for cardiovascular exercise. Users can preserve consistent rates, monitor their heart rates in genuine time, and follow pre-programmed programs designed by fitness professionals.

The convenience aspect can not be overemphasized. Busy experts who have a hard time to commute to fitness centers discover that having a treadmill in the house removes many barriers to constant workout. Early morning runners can begin their workouts the moment they wake, while evening exercisers can suit sessions after supper without venturing outdoors. This accessibility often translates to better exercise adherence in time, which ultimately identifies whether fitness investments yield meaningful outcomes.

Modern treadmills have actually developed far beyond easy strolling belts. Contemporary designs include innovative cushioning systems that lower effect on joints, slope abilities that mimic hill training, and incorporated technology platforms that track development, stream entertainment, and even replicate virtual running environments through scenic routes and gamified experiences.

Essential Factors to Consider Before Buying

The very first concern potential buyers should ask themselves concerns intended usage patterns. Someone training for a marathon will have vastly different requirements than an individual simply wishing to walk for thirty minutes daily. Understanding personal fitness goals prevents spending too much on functions that will never ever be used while guaranteeing that vital requirements are fulfilled.

Area schedule typically determines which treadmill classifications end up being viable choices. Treadmills range from compact foldable models appropriate for houses to substantial commercial-grade machines requiring devoted spaces. Purchasers must precisely determine their readily available space, representing clearance requirements around the machine for security and correct ventilation. Some treadmills marketed as "space-saving" still require significant footprints when in usage, so customers must confirm both storage dimensions and operational space requirements.

Weight capacity deserves mindful attention, as going beyond producer suggestions voids service warranties and creates safety hazards. Most property treadmills accommodate users in between 250 and 350 pounds, however heavier-duty options exist for those needing higher limits. Likewise, users over six feet tall ought to verify that deck lengths accommodate their strides comfortably to prevent awkward positioning and potential injury.

Motor power, determined in constant responsibility horsepower (CHP), directly impacts how smoothly and powerfully the treadmill runs. Makers with stronger motors maintain constant speeds even at slopes and assistance heavier users without straining. For walking-focused users, motors in the 2.0 to 2.5 CHP range typically are enough, while runners should target minimum ratings of 3.0 CHP for optimal efficiency and longevity.

Kinds of Treadmills: Finding the Right Category

The essential difference in the treadmill market lies in between handbook and motorized devices. Manual treadmills operate without electrical power, relying entirely on the user's motion to drive the belt. While more affordable and needing no outlet access, these models limit exercise range because slope and speed are totally user-determined. They work adequately for walking and light jogging however frequently frustrate severe runners who choose controlled training environments.

Motorized treadmills dominate the market for excellent factor. They provide programmable workouts, adjustable slopes, and constant speed control that manual devices can not match. Within this category, purchasers come across collapsible designs that verticalize for storage and rigid-frame machines that stay fixed. Foldable treadmills match those with limited irreversible area however normally compromise slightly on stability and deck size. Non-folding models supply superior building and construction quality and bigger running surface areas however need devoted flooring space.

Commercial-grade treadmills represent the premium tier, including robust motors, expansive decks, and parts designed for constant heavy usage. While substantially more expensive than property models, these machines use exceptional toughness and feature sets that please even elite athletes. They prove worthwhile financial investments for home fitness centers expecting numerous day-to-day users or those who prioritize having gym-quality equipment in their homes.

Secret Features That Matter

Cushioning systems vary considerably between designs and significantly effect joint health during routine usage. Users must evaluate multiple devices by strolling briskly to examine cushioning convenience, as this personal choice varies substantially.

Console interfaces figure out how users engage with their makers and access workout information. Fundamental consoles display time, range, speed, and calories burned on simple LED screens. Mid-range alternatives add pre-programmed workout programs and heart rate keeping an eye on capabilities. High-end consoles function large touchscreen display screens, web connectivity, streaming service combination, and virtual training platforms that make indoor running experiences considerably more interesting.

Incline abilities transform treadmills from flat strolling surfaces into versatile training tools that engage different muscle groups and increase cardiovascular demands. Most treadmills use maximum slopes between ten and fifteen percent, though some business models reach twenty percent or greater. Users interested in hill training or calorie maximization need to focus on designs with robust slope ranges and responsive modification mechanisms.

Heart rate tracking has actually become basic on most treadmills, though precision and methods differ considerably. Fundamental designs need users to grip sensors on the console, while premium alternatives use wireless chest strap compatibility for constant, hands-free monitoring. Some machines include contact-free sensors that detect heart rates through the palms throughout regular walking, though these tend to be less accurate than chest straps.

Rate Ranges and What to Expect

The treadmill market spans a remarkable cost spectrum, from budget plan designs under ₤ 500 to commercial devices going beyond ₤ 5,000. Understanding what each tier deals assists buyers develop realistic expectations and determine where their spending plans yield the best value.

Rate RangeCommon FeaturesBest For
₤ 500 - ₤ 1,000Standard motors, basic consoles, restricted cushioning, standard workout programsPeriodic walkers, tight spending plans, light home use
₤ 1,000 - ₤ 2,000Trustworthy motors, much better cushioning, multiple exercise programs, heart rate monitoringRoutine walkers, joggers, typical home users
₤ 2,000 - ₤ 3,500Strong motors, advanced cushioning, touchscreen consoles, incline training, virtual platformsSerious runners, fitness lovers, daily users
₤ 3,500+Commercial-grade building, substantial features, maximum resilience, premium assistanceHeavy use families, serious athletes, those looking for gym-quality devices

Preserving Your Investment

Correct maintenance extends treadmill lifespans considerably and maintains performance qualities that make exercises satisfying. Oiling decks according to manufacturer suggestions-- generally every 3 to 6 months depending upon usage frequency-- prevents extreme friction that speeds up belt and deck wear. Most modern treadmills consist of lubrication suggestion systems, though users should confirm schedules in their owner's handbooks.

Routine cleansing prevents dust and debris from building up in motor real estates and impacting electronic components. Users ought to wipe down hand rails, consoles, and belt surface areas after each workout, while deep cleaning belts and decks month-to-month to remove built up matter. Belt positioning must be checked periodically, as incorrect tracking triggers irregular wear and possible safety issues.

Often Asked Questions About Buying Treadmills

Just how much area do I actually require beyond the treadmill's footprint?

Beyond the physical dimensions of the treadmill itself, users ought to plan for a minimum of 2 feet of clearance on each side and around 6 feet of clearance at the back for safety and proper airflow. This additional space enables for safe mounting and dismounting, prevents users from feeling restricted, and ensures adequate ventilation for the motor. When vertical space is the restriction, step from the flooring to the acme when the treadmill is folded, representing the user's height when accessing the console.

Is a service warranty actually worth considering, and what should I search for?

Guarantees represent one of the most essential worth differentiators between manufacturers. Quality treadmills typically offer frame warranties of 10 years or more, motor guarantees of five to twelve years, and parts and labor coverage of one to three years. Be careful of designs with substantially shorter protection, as this frequently shows cost-cutting in part quality. Extended warranties through retailers seldom provide worth similar to extensive producer protection, so focus evaluation on the basic service warranty plan.

Will a treadmill in fact assist me drop weight?

Treadmills assist in weight reduction when utilized regularly as part of a thorough physical fitness program that consists of suitable nutrition. They offer effective calorie-burning cardiovascular workout that develops the energy deficit needed for weight loss. Nevertheless, no tool alone ensures weight-loss-- the crucial aspect stays adherence to regular workout combined with dietary management. Treadmills succeed because they remove barriers to constant cardio, making adherence more most likely than with activities needing travel or specific conditions.

How do I know if the motor is powerful enough for my requirements?

The motor requirements ought to align with your intended activity level and body weight. Walking-focused users with bodies under 200 pounds can normally discover sufficient power in 2.0 to 2.5 CHP motors. Routine runners and heavier users ought to target minimum ratings of 3.0 CHP for reliable efficiency. The secret is continuous duty power rating instead of peak power, as peak rankings can misguide buyers about sustained efficiency abilities. Evaluating the treadmill at your designated speeds and inclines reveals whether the motor strains or runs smoothly.

Making Your Final Decision

Selecting the right treadmill needs stabilizing several elements against specific situations instead of simply purchasing the most expensive design or the one with the longest function list. Buyers who accurately examine their usage patterns, area restraints, and physical fitness goals place themselves to find devices that serve their needs without spending for unneeded capabilities.

The ideal treadmill is one that users will in fact use regularly. Functions imply absolutely nothing on devices that become expensive clothing wall mounts. For that reason, buyers must seriously consider their truthful evaluation of exercise routines and preferences when making final choices. Sometimes a simpler, more economical device that gets used daily exceeds a sophisticated design that feels daunting or complicated.

Those who require time to evaluate multiple devices, read confirmed client evaluations, and thoroughly research study specs before acquiring tend to report higher satisfaction with their last choices. Treadmills represent substantial investments in individual health and home environments-- choices made carefully yield dividends in physical fitness development and daily satisfaction for many years to come.
